Crow Harbour, Nova Scotia (1871 census)

Crow Harbour was a census subdivision in Nova Scotia, recorded in the 1871 Census of Canada with a population of 796. The administrative centroid was at approximately 45.334°N, 61.316°W.

Population

In 1871, Crow Harbour had a population of 796: 392 male and 404 female residents. Population density was 16.7 people per square mile.

Census tabulations from the 1871 Census of Canada, transcribed and georeferenced by the Canadian Peoples / TCP project, hosted at the HGIS Lab, University of Saskatchewan. Persistent place identity computed from spatial-overlap chains across all available census years (1851–1921). Identity grounding to Wikidata performed via the HGIS Canada Knowledge Graph project's MCP-assisted disambiguation pipeline. See the About / Methodology page for the full data pipeline.
